  4. It sounds as if your TA didn't block off rooms and leaving it up to everyone to get a room at whatever the listed price is at that time. My TA blocked 15 rooms. We told all of our family and friends that knew for sure they were coming to book within that 30 day window. Any rooms left in block we paid the deposits for but as the rooms booked the money went towards our rooms ( swim-up suite fam side and then honeymoon suit after wedding for rest of our stay). Our guest that booked had 90 days before travel to pay. Anyone wanting to book after 90 days the rate and availability was not guaranteed. We came out with all our rooms booked and an extra one. Just need one more. But like the others said the ones who want to be there will book early. Just check if your TA has a block set aside with a set price for all your guests.
